Automatic Zip Extraction

Upload a zip file and Send to Case extracts everything inside. Each document uploads individually to your matter, properly organized and ready to use.

  • Auto-extract: Zip contents become individual files in Clio
  • Preserve names: Original file names are maintained
  • All file types: PDFs, Word docs, images, and more
  • Skip junk: System files like .DS_Store are filtered out

Bulk Upload FAQ

Common questions about batch uploading to Clio.

Can I upload multiple files to Clio at once?

Yes, Send to Case lets you batch upload multiple files to Clio. You can scan a webpage for all downloadable files, select the ones you want, and upload them all to the same matter and folder in one action.

How does the batch page scanning work?

Right-click anywhere on a page and select "Find Downloadable Files". The extension scans the page for document links (PDFs, Word docs, images, etc.) and presents them in a list. You can then select which files to upload.

Can I upload a zip file and extract its contents to Clio?

Yes, when you upload a zip file, Send to Case automatically extracts all the files inside and uploads them individually to your matter. Each file appears separately in Clio, ready to use.

Is there a limit to how many files I can batch upload?

There's no limit on files per batch, but each file counts toward your monthly upload limit. Free users get 10 uploads per month, while Pro users get unlimited uploads.

What file types can I bulk upload to Clio?

Any file type that Clio supports: PDFs, Word documents, Excel files, images, videos, audio files, and more. Files up to 5GB each are supported.
